§ 34-18-9 — License required to operate lodging or food service establishment or campground--Posting in conspicuous place.

South Dakota·Title 34 PUBLIC HEALTH AND SAFETY·Ch. 34-17 HEALTH REGULATION OF LODGING AND FOOD SERVICE ESTABLISHMENTS AND CAMPGROUNDS
It is a Class 2 misdemeanor to maintain, conduct or operate a lodging establishment, campground or food service establishment in this state unless a valid license, issued by the department, is in the possession of the owner and posted in a conspicuous place in such establishment or campground.

Legislative History

SL 1909, ch 185, § 8; SL 1913, ch 238, § 5; SL 1915, ch 215, § 5; RC 1919, § 7825; SL 1921, ch 241; SL 1929, ch 212, § 2; SL 1935, ch 173, § 2; SDC 1939, § 27.1706; SL 1941, ch 127, § 1; SL 1955, ch 94, § 2; SL 1963, ch 158, § 7; SL 1967, ch 106, § 1; SL 1970, ch 199, § 3; SL 1977, ch 190, § 40.
